ENGINE TROUBLE.
EXCURSION TRAIN LATE.
As a result of engine trouble which occurred just after it left Taihape. the special excursion train carrying Rugby football enthusiast# from Wellington to Auckland was about two and a half hours late. The train wos scheduled to leave Wellington at 7.40 last night and reach Auckland at 11.1.5 a.m. to-day. It. was composed of eleven carriages and the ginmU' van, and carried 500 passengers.
